204 December 16th 1865 Special Order No 123 II...So far as any jurisdiction of this Bureau extends over it, the property of Robert Cooke consisting of two tracts of land situated in York County Va. known as "Thorpland" and "Low Ground" is restored to him with all the rights and privileges of ownership, subject to the requirements of Par 8 Cir 15 C S War Dept Bureau R. F and A.L. and upon the following conditions viz: 1st The property will be turned over to Robert Cooke, upon the Expiration of the lease to any third party, or parties if any exist. 2nd. That nothing in this order be construed as entitling him to compensation for damages to the property, or rents which may have accrued. By order of Col O Brown Asst Comr James A Bates Capt and A.A.A.G. Duplicate sent Genl. O. O.
